Patriots Sweep the Titans

After coming off a successful weekend winning the Stanton tournament, come Tuesday it was time to play the Twin River Titans. On September 20, 2023, the Patriots hosted the struggling and winless Titan team in Leigh.  

The Patriots started off the night well with the C-team crushing the Titans in two sets. The ending scores were 25-7 and 25-11.

After the C team game, JV also came out and took the win against Titans, 25-13 and 25-18 in two sets. 

In the varsity game the girls came out ready to play, and they accomplished their goals of the night. Their celebration and high energy made them come out with the win in three sets. 

Izzy Hollatz, a junior at Leigh, said, “We took care of business during the Twin River game! We were able to keep our lead for the entire game, and our entire bench even got the opportunity to play, making it a full team effort. It was honestly just a fun game to show us as a team what our abilities truly are!” 

“We thought we did some really good things, however there were a few things we probably could have done better,” said Head Coach Mrs. Becky Schneider. “They were a good serving team so we struggled a little bit on serve receive to get that pass on target and we could have also brought a little more communication!  On the flip side, we served really well and went on some big runs so we were able to keep the momentum!”

The Patriots have still yet to lose a set, leaving them 15-0 this season!
